Strike at IOC plant in Udayamperoor; LPG supply to six districts disrupted

KOCHI: The supply of LPG to six districts has been disrupted after loading workers at the Udayamperoor IOC bottling plant are on a strike. The reason for the strike is the delay in giving this month's salary and the reduction in the existing salary.


The plant in Udayamperoor is the largest LPG bottling plant in the state. Contract workers fill LPG cylinders at the plant and load them into lorries. The workers started the strike from Thursday morning. In addition to Ernakulam, more than 150 lorries that were supposed to go with gas cylinders to Thrissur, Idukki, Alappuzha, Pathanamthitta and Kottayam are lying outside the plant.


The protestors have also seized bullet tankers carrying LPG to the plants in Cheleri in Kozhikode, Parippally in Kollam and Mangalore. It is reported that IOC authorities are holding talks with the protestors. If the strike continues, delivery of cooking gas cylinders to homes will be stalled.
